What Does INTU Do?
Founded in 1983 and headquartered in Mountain View, California, Intuit Inc. has evolved into a global financial technology platform. The company's initial focus was on developing personal finance software, which led to the creation of Quicken. Recognizing the needs of small businesses, Intuit launched QuickBooks, which quickly became a market leader in accounting software. Over the years, Intuit expanded its product offerings to include TurboTax for tax preparation, Credit Karma for credit monitoring and financial recommendations, and ProConnect for accounting professionals. Intuit operates through four segments: Small Business & Self-Employed, Consumer, Credit Karma, and ProConnect. Its products and services are available through various channels, including online, mobile, and retail. Intuit's strategic acquisitions, such as Credit Karma, have broadened its reach and enhanced its offerings, solidifying its position as a key player in the financial technology sector.

How Does INTU Make Money?
- Subscription-based revenue from QuickBooks Online and other cloud services.
- Transaction fees from payment processing services.
- Software license fees from desktop software products.
- Advertising revenue from Credit Karma platform.
What Industry Does INTU Operate In?
Intuit operates in the rapidly evolving financial technology (fintech) sector. The industry is characterized by increasing demand for digital financial solutions, driven by factors such as the rise of e-commerce, the growing number of small businesses, and the increasing complexity of tax regulations. The competitive landscape includes established players like CRM: Salesforce, Inc. and emerging fintech companies. Intuit's focus on cloud-based solutions and its strong brand recognition position it well to capitalize on these trends.

2 min readLeadership: Sasan K. Goodarzi
CEO
Sasan K. Goodarzi has served as the CEO of Intuit Inc. since January 2019. Prior to becoming CEO, he held various leadership positions within Intuit, including executive vice president and general manager of the Small Business & Self-Employed Group. Goodarzi joined Intuit in 2004 and has played a key role in driving the company's growth and innovation. He holds a bachelor's degree in electrical engineering from the University of Central Florida and an MBA from Northwestern University's Kellogg School of Management.
Track Record: Under Goodarzi's leadership, Intuit has continued to expand its market share and accelerate its growth in the cloud. He has overseen the successful acquisition and integration of Credit Karma, which has broadened Intuit's reach into personal finance. Goodarzi has also focused on driving innovation in AI and machine learning to improve Intuit's products and services. He manages 18800 employees.
